    JOB DESCRIPTION

    We are looking for an iOS developer responsible for the development and maintenance of applications aimed at a range of iOS devices including mobile phones and tablet computers. Your primary focus will be the development of iOS applications and their integration with back-end services. You will be working alongside other engineers and developers working on different layers of the infrastructure. Therefore, a commitment to collaborative problem solving, sophisticated design, and the creation of quality products are essential.

    Responsibilities

    • Design and build applications for the iOS platform
    • Ensure the performance, quality, and responsiveness of applications
    • Collaborate with a team to define, design, and ship new features
    • Identify and correct bottlenecks and fix bugs
    • Help maintain code quality, organization, and automatization

    Skills

    • Proficient with Objective-C or Swift, and Cocoa Touch
    • Experience with iOS frameworks such as Core Data, Core Animation, etc.
    • Experience with offline storage, threading, and performance tuning
    • Familiarity with RESTful APIs to connect iOS applications to back-end services
    • Knowledge of other web technologies and UI/UX standards
    • Understanding of Apple's design principles and interface guidelines
    • Knowledge of low-level C-based libraries is preferred
    • Experience with performance and memory tuning with tools such as Instruments and Shark.
    • Familiarity with cloud message APIs and push notifications
    • Knack for benchmarking and optimization
    • Proficient understanding of code versioning tools such as Git, Mercurial, or SVN.
    • Familiarity with continuous integration
